Palisociety has unveiled Palihouse Hyde Park Village, the brand’s inaugural venture into Tampa, Florida and its fifth opening for 2023.
Nestled on a tree-lined street in the upscale Hyde Park neighborhood, the 36-room hideaway stakes its claim as the first hotel in the newly developed area. The property’s interiors, designed in-house, boast a European-inspired aesthetic infused with Palisociety’s signature irreverent details.
A private entrance area is paved with terrazzo checkerboard flooring that anchors a white oak staircase surrounding a handmade amber glass chandelier. The stairs guide guests to the second-floor check-in, lobby bar, and guestrooms.
The interior design features pale celery green walls, light wood paneling, and a curation design elements including Hermès scarves, vintage artwork, along with a layered mix of patterns, textiles, antique furniture, and accessories.
Guestrooms on the second floor include kitchenettes with Smeg mini fridges, custom dining tables, art walls, and bespoke library seating. Soft green walls are balanced out with wood furnishings, vintage and custom pieces, and more. The atmosphere of the hotel also nods to Florida’s colorful and warm personality.
Palihouse Hyde Park Village also offers amenities like a curated neighborhood guide, access to a coworking space, and specially priced classes at Barry’s Bootcamp.
